Hegseth in Vietnam to strengthen defense ties and reassure a cautious partner
U.S.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th's recent visit to Vietnam marks a significant step in strengthening defense ties between the two nations. This partnership aims to address the lingering impacts of the Vietnam War while fostering a more robust collaboration in security matters. Such efforts are crucial as they not only enhance military cooperation but also reassure Vietnam of U.S. commitment in the region, especially in the face of rising geopolitical tensions.
